Duds intended to complement inmate motorcycle program CARSON CITY -- A Nevada prison industries program that builds customized motorcycles will soon expand with its own clothing line as well. The clothing line, to be called "Most Wanted," will be designed by Jan Rousseaux of Las Vegas and will be manufactured by inmates within the Nevada Department of Corrections at the Lovelock Correctional Center. The clothing is intended to complement the motorcycle program, called "Big House Choppers," which is run out of the Southern Desert Correctional Center, northwest of Las Vegas.
